Rug Warrior has been an exercise in both engineering and artificial intelligence (AI). We have seen that building a robot involves many issues. We have had to deal with bias in our circuits, bugs in our code, slip in our wheels, noise in our sensors, and transients in our power supplies. The process has forced us to take lessons from electrical engineering, mechanical engineering, computer science, and artificial intelligence.